Видео скринкасты 2024, Декабрь
Мы работаем над исправлением сайта, чтобы на «настольных» (то есть больших) экранах он по-прежнему выглядел хорошо. Навигация по домашней странице - это еще одна вещь, которую "
В итоге мы получаем действительно простой тест, который загружает статью из блога для отображения, есть ли место: // Загружаем дополнительный контент, если достаточно места, спрашиваем "
На больших экранах у нас больше места на всех наших страницах. Мы разобрались с этим на домашней странице, но мы можем сделать лучше и на других подстраницах. Один"
Тот факт, что эта серия ориентирована на мобильные устройства, не означает, что мы можем игнорировать взаимодействие настольных / портативных компьютеров. Мы потратили немного времени, чтобы убедиться "
Когда мы возились с предоставлением возможностей CMS для слайдера домашней страницы, мы дали настраиваемое поле для каждого слайда домашней страницы с палитрой цветов. Это дает нам "
Поскольку мы настраивали сайт для настольных ПК, мы переместили навигацию на главной странице в правую часть страницы, чтобы открыть отверстие на левой стороне для большего количества "
По большей части мы использовали симулятор iOS для тестирования мобильной версии нашего сайта. Это неплохо, намного лучше, чем тестирование узкого "
В этом скринкасте мы рассмотрим существующий веб-сайт Джеффа. Эта серия не столько сфокусирована на "редизайне", как серия v10, но есть уже существующий "
Пришло время завершить эту серию. Это была веселая поездка! Есть некоторая разница между тем, что мы рассказали, и тем, что есть на самом деле "
WordPress поддерживает область комментариев на сайте Джеффа. Это будет очень легко очистить с помощью наших суперсил CSS. Мы делаем файл .scss только для комментариев »
Один из способов думать о jQuery - это библиотека «Выбрать и сделать». jQuery особенно хорош для выбора элементов на странице (материала в DOM), а затем выполнения "
Добро пожаловать! Цель этого курса - познакомить вас, прекрасного фронтенд-разработчика, с кем-то, у кого очень мало или совсем нет знаний jQuery или JavaScript "
В CSS вы можете выбрать все элементы на странице следующим образом: h1 (/ * стиль всех элементов * /) В jQuery вы можете использовать точно такой же селектор. $ ("h1") // установить "
Мы много говорили о селекторах. Селектор jQuery, например $ ("h1"), выберет все элементы на странице. Но как насчет ... когда это не так? Вот "
JQuery может выбрать все, что может выбрать CSS3. Но это еще не все! Есть ряд дополнительных селекторов, которые предлагает jQuery (через Sizzle "
Это очень кратко всплыло в последнем видео: как сделать так, чтобы браузер не скатывался вниз, когда вы нажимаете хэш-ссылку? Это поведение браузера по умолчанию, "
В этом скринкасте я описываю абсолютный минимум настроек для использования jQuery на «реальном» веб-сайте. У нас есть файл index.html с базовым HTML5 "
Как мы уже говорили, jQuery можно рассматривать как библиотеку «выберите и сделайте». Мы уже довольно много говорили о выборе, так что теперь давайте поговорим о некоторых "
Еще одно концептуальное видео! Это «всего лишь одна из тех вещей», которые вам нужно понять в jQuery. На самом деле он немного уникален для jQuery в том, что касается других популярных "
Концепция геттеров и сеттеров в JavaScript - лишь одна из тех вещей, которые вам следует понять. Они хороши в jQuery, потому что API такой "
Всем нравится: время концептуального видео! Обратные вызовы - важная концепция в JavaScript. Это функции, которые вызываются, когда действие имеет "
Если вы впервые попробовали jQuery много лет назад, возможно, это была способность делать анимацию. Возможно, это было одним из первых крупных достижений jQuery. Эти"
Обработка событий - еще одна серьезная причина использовать jQuery. Существуют некоторые различия между браузерами в том, как это делать, и jQuery нормализует их в один "
Поскольку мы только что говорили о событиях, сейчас самое время упомянуть о пользовательских событиях. Все события, о которых мы говорили до сих пор, являются "настоящими", так что "
Данные. В мире jQuery все дело в битах информации, которые прикрепляются непосредственно к элементам (а не, скажем, к переменной, в обязанности которой входит только "
Ajax занимает довольно высокое место в рейтинге основных причин использования jQuery. JQuery не только устраняет проблемы кроссбраузерности, но и упрощает синтаксис "
Есть большая вероятность, что в «реальном мире» вещь №1, для которой вы используете Ajax, - это отправка и получение данных JSON. И не зря. JSON не поддерживает "
Мы уже несколько раз говорили о небольших нововведениях в jQuery API, которые действительно очень хороши. Все хорошо продумано и доработано. Цепочка "
Мы говорили о GET в последнем видео, но не уделили POST достаточно внимания. Так что я подумал, что мы сделаем это здесь. Большая разница с POST заключается в том, что вы "
В этой серии статей я хочу абсолютно четко заявить, что никто из нас не должен быть противником ванильного JavaScript. «Ваниль» означает «сырой» или «родной».